Sam complained about the disappointing Australian rosé recommended to her when she couldn't find a French rosé. That reminded me of a lovely rosé I found... made by a Frenchman in Australia!

I had a friend from Ireland visiting and she had never been to a winery before so I decided to take her to the Yarra Valley. My friend wanted to try some dessert wines and someone suggested "Dominique's up the road" so off we went to Dominique Portet.

Now I'm not a big rosé drinker (too many bad lolly water versions) however I tasted the Fontaine Rosé and hmmm I could drink it again! Unfortunately I didn't take notes so I can't provide you with a lovely description but the winemaker notes "The colour is crucial: subtle rose-gold - “Something inviting rather than obvious”. The palate is filled with elusive flavours of raspberry and guava, with a long savoury finish." I did take away a bottle or two so I'll sample and take notes at a later date! ;-) The winery also had a selection of cute French themed tableware for sale - good gifts!

Whilst we were in the Yarra Valley, we also lunched at the Yarra Valley Dairy - lunch being a cheese platter because the cafe is no longer. So if you're planning a day in the Valley, drop by even if it's to purchase something for home. Their Persian Fetta is brilliant crumbled over roasted pumpkin and pasta.
